If you enjoyed the Temple of The Dog you should also check out the album "Stone Free" which was put out as a tribute to the Jimmy Hendrix.  The last track on the album is attributed to M.A.C.C. which is a similar lineup to Temple of the Dog (Mike McCready, Jeff Ament, Matt Cameron, Chris Cornell). It's a great track.
